These lobster fritters are tasty little morsels, deep fried to perfection. The equipment you will need for this recipe is a deep fat fryer or a suitable pan deep enough for heating oil to cover the fritters. An ice cream scoop or cookie dough scoop is useful to have for making a nice round fritter when you drop it in the oil.
